Second Festival of the Sons of New Hampshire is a historical book written by Alexander C. Felton. The book describes the celebration of the second festival of the Sons of New Hampshire, which was held in Boston on November 2, 1853. The author provides a detailed account of the speeches, toasts, and events that took place during the festival. The book also includes biographical sketches of prominent individuals from New Hampshire who attended the festival. The author aims to highlight the achievements of the Sons of New Hampshire and their contributions to the country. The book is a valuable resource for anyone interested in the history of New Hampshire and the United States during the mid-19th century. It was first published in 1854.Including Also An Account Of The Proceedings In Boston On The Day Of The Funeral At Marshfield, And The Subsequent Obsequies Commemorative Of The Death Of Daniel Webster, Their Late President.This scarce antiquarian book is a facsimile reprint of the old original and may contain some imperfections such as library marks and notations.
